SSRI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

111 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Silver Standard Resources (SSRI)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$702M — down 3.7% from $729M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in SSRI was balanced in Q3 2016: 22 funds opened new positions, 22 closed out, 43 added to existing stakes and 35 trimmed.

The largest buyer was VanEck Associates, adding an estimated $55.6M. The largest seller was Sun Valley Gold, cutting an estimated $17.5M.
